Output 98e95e834395a06fe20c30334f350af9b68c1f21a3338dce4a4ff5b142a62a83:1

value
142550962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89102b021dc4fcc294641624ad15fefd44be71f0 OP_EQUAL
address
3EBjsCNid3aPVfWH6oXQ9R8tL1jn71L8S1
transaction
98e95e834395a06fe20c30334f350af9b68c1f21a3338dce4a4ff5b142a62a83
spent
true